共计 1112 个字符,预计需要花费 3 分钟才能阅读完成。
1. OpenClaw 简介与部署准备
OpenClaw 是一个基于 Python 开发的智能对话系统框架,它整合了 ChatGPT 等大语言模型的 API 能力,可以快速构建定制化对话应用。在 Windows 上部署时,我们需要准备以下基础环境:

- Windows 10/11 64 位系统
- Python 3.8+(推荐 3.9 版本)
- Git 版本控制工具
- 至少 8GB 可用内存
- 稳定的网络连接(用于 API 调用)
2. 环境配置详细步骤
2.1 Python 环境搭建
- 从 Python 官网下载安装包时注意勾选
Add Python to PATH - 安装完成后验证:
python --version pip --version
2.2 获取项目代码
git clone https://github.com/openclaw-project/openclaw.git
cd openclaw
2.3 安装依赖包
建议先创建虚拟环境:
python -m venv venv
venv\Scripts\activate
然后安装依赖:
pip install -r requirements.txt
3. ChatGPT 认证关键流程
3.1 获取 API 密钥
- 登录 OpenAI 平台创建 API Key
- 在项目根目录创建
.env文件,添加:OPENAI_API_KEY= 你的实际密钥
3.2 配置文件修改
编辑config/api_config.py:
CHATGPT_CONFIG = {'api_key': os.getenv('OPENAI_API_KEY'),
'model': 'gpt-3.5-turbo', # 推荐初始使用模型
'temperature': 0.7 # 控制响应随机性
}
4. 常见问题解决方案
4.1 认证失败
- 现象:返回
401 Unauthorized - 检查项:
- API Key 是否包含特殊字符
- 环境变量是否加载成功
- 网络代理设置是否正确
4.2 连接超时
# 可在配置中添加超时参数
import requests
session = requests.Session()
session.timeout = 30 # 秒
5. 功能验证方法
运行测试脚本:
python tests/test_chatgpt_integration.py
或手动测试:
from core.chat_processor import process_query
response = process_query("你好,介绍一下 OpenClaw")
print(response)
后续开发建议
完成基础部署后,可以考虑:
- 添加对话历史管理功能
- 实现多轮对话上下文保持
- 集成其他 API 服务(如知识库检索)
- 开发 Web 界面或对接现有系统
部署过程中遇到具体问题,建议查阅项目 Wiki 或提交 Issue。记住保持 API Key 的私密性,不要在代码仓库中直接暴露密钥信息。
正文完
